evade

One entry found.


Main Entry:
evade 
          Listen to the pronunciation of evade
Pronunciation:
\i-ˈvād, ē-\
Function:
verb
Inflected Form(s):
evad·ed; evad·ing
Etymology:
Middle French & Latin; Middle French evader, from Latin evadere, from e- + vadere to go, walk — more at wade
Date:
1513
intransitive verb1: to slip away2: to take refuge in escape or avoidancetransitive verb1: to elude by dexterity or stratagem2 a: to avoid facing up to <evaded the real issues> b: to avoid the performance of : dodge , circumvent ; especially : to fail to pay (taxes) c: to avoid answering directly : turn aside3: to be elusive to : baffle <the simple, personal meaning evaded them — C. D. Lewis>
synonyms see escape
evad·able 
          Listen to the pronunciation of evadable \-ˈvā-də-bəl\ adjective
evad·er noun
